The differences between direct support associates and residential instructors can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a direct support associate has an average salary of $29,934, which is higher than the $29,695 average annual salary of a residential instructor.
The top three skills for a direct support associate include intellectual disabilities, emotional support and developmental disabilities. The most important skills for a residential instructor are direct care, autism, and data collection.
